软件项目管理:关键概念与PMP认证
需积分: 22 123 浏览量
更新于2024-08-16
收藏 664KB PPT 举报
"本章介绍了软件项目管理的核心概念,包括项目的特性、软件项目的挑战、生存周期以及当前的软件项目状况。课程重点讲述了项目管理的背景,强调了由于时空概念的变化,项目变得更为复杂且需要系统化的管理。项目管理作为一种计划管理方法,在20世纪50年代后期兴起,并在全球范围内广泛应用。为了规范项目经理的专业能力,PMI在1984年推出了PMP认证计划,要求项目经理具备范围、时间、成本、人力资源、风险、质量、合同/采购及沟通等多方面的管理能力。软件开发项目管理课程则旨在通过最优化的方法确保软件项目的成功实施。"
在软件项目管理中,项目通常是指一系列有明确目标、限定资源和时间表的任务集合。软件项目的特征包括其独特性、一次性、目标导向性以及不确定性。这些特性使得软件项目的管理具有挑战性,需要考虑如何在有限的资源和时间内实现项目目标。
实现项目目标的过程中,项目管理面临着诸如需求不明确、技术挑战、时间压力、预算限制和团队协作问题等制约因素。软件项目的生存周期通常包括启动、规划、执行、监控和收尾等阶段,每个阶段都有特定的任务和产出,以确保项目的顺利进行。
当前软件项目现状显示,随着技术的发展和市场需求的不断变化,项目管理需要更加灵活且适应性强。项目管理专业人员(PMP)的角色变得越来越重要,他们需要具备多种管理技能,如范围管理,确保项目工作覆盖所有必要的任务而不偏离目标;时间管理,制定并维护项目进度计划;成本管理,控制预算,确保项目的经济效益;人力资源管理,有效地领导和协调团队;风险管理,识别、评估和减轻潜在威胁;质量管理,确保产品或服务达到预定标准;合同/采购管理,处理供应商关系和合同条款;以及沟通管理,促进团队内部和外部的有效信息交流。
PMP认证计划由项目管理协会(PMI)推出,旨在提升项目经理的专业水平,确保他们能够通过系统学习和实践经验来成功管理项目,减少失败的可能性。通过PMP认证,项目经理可以证明自己掌握了项目管理知识体系(PMBOK),这是一个全球认可的标准,包含了项目管理的最佳实践。
软件开发项目管理课程的目标是传授这些关键知识和技能,以帮助学员运用最有效的方法和工具,确保软件开发项目的顺利完成,同时降低成本和风险,提高项目成功率。
2019-12-11 上传
2009-05-26 上传
2023-08-27 上传
2022-08-03 上传
2022-07-03 上传
2019-04-04 上传
2010-03-01 上传
2023-11-12 上传
2022-11-12 上传
猫腻MX
- 粉丝: 19
- 资源: 2万+
最新资源
- Aspose资源包:转PDF无水印学习工具
- Go语言控制台输入输出操作教程
- 红外遥控报警器原理及应用详解下载
- 控制卷筒纸侧面位置的先进装置技术解析
- 易语言加解密例程源码详解与实践
- SpringMVC客户管理系统:Hibernate与Bootstrap集成实践
- 深入理解JavaScript Set与WeakSet的使用
- 深入解析接收存储及发送装置的广播技术方法
- zyString模块1.0源码公开-易语言编程利器
- Android记分板UI设计:SimpleScoreboard的简洁与高效
- 量子网格列设置存储组件:开源解决方案
- 全面技术源码合集:CcVita Php Check v1.1
- 中军创易语言抢购软件:付款功能解析
- Python手动实现图像滤波教程
- MATLAB源代码实现基于DFT的量子传输分析
- 开源程序Hukoch.exe:简化食谱管理与导入功能